According to reports, ProLogium Holding Inc. and Translational Development Acquisition Corp (TDAC) obtained $50 million in investment commitments from existing shareholders. This funding is intended to facilitate the proposed business combination, which will result in the lithium ceramic battery manufacturer becoming a publicly listed company.
Securing committed capital is viewed as a positive milestone for SPAC mergers, as it reduces execution risk and signals strong support from existing investors. Per market data, this capital injection is designed to ensure the completion of the merger between the battery technology leader and the acquisition vehicle, strengthening the financial position of the combined entity ahead of its public debut.
